Answer: Actual texture is texture you can feel when you run your hand across the surface. For example: the clothes your wearing. The most common clothing material is cotton/polyester. Take a minute to consider this. Implied texture is texture you see. For example: A tree in a painting, or a bench. Each would have the implied texture of leaves, wood, bark. The only texture you would actually feel, however, would be that of whatever the picture was painted on.
